The convergence of emerging technologies such as Artificial Intelligence (AI), Machine Learning (ML), Blockchain, and the Internet of Things (IoT) has increasingly become a driving force behind technological advancements. This convergence facilitates the development of intelligent and autonomous systems across various domains such as supply chain management, smart cities, digital healthcare, and logistics, directly enhancing efficiency, decision-making, and system security. AI and ML, by analyzing big data and creating predictive algorithms, offer new capabilities for process optimization. On the other hand, IoT, by connecting devices and providing accurate, real-time data, enables fast and informed decision-making, while Blockchain offers enhanced security and transparency for data management and recording. Despite the significant opportunities these technologies provide, challenges such as Blockchain scalability, IoT computational constraints, data privacy concerns, and the lack of standardized protocols for implementation remain prevalent. This paper comprehensively explores these opportunities and challenges, evaluating the latest research findings and offering solutions for overcoming barriers to successful implementation across various industries. Additionally, a roadmap for future research in this field is presented, emphasizing the need for the development of international standards to facilitate global collaboration and coordination.
